Michelle Jean-Jacques is an associate, who has been working at the firm for 11 years. She was admitted into the New York Bar in 1999. Ms. Jean-Jacques studied law at New York Law School, J.D., and graduated in 1998. She completed her undergraduate degree at City College of New York, B.A., in 1994, and was summa cum laude. Her court admissions are within New York State U.S. District Court, Eastern, Northern and Southern Districts of New York and she is a member of the New York Bar Association. Ms. Jean-Jacques is fluent in French and Haitian Creole.
